Begin your exploration with a visit to the War Remnants Museum. Dive into Vietnam's history and learn about the Vietnam War through powerful exhibits and war artifacts. Gain a deeper understanding of the country's past and its resilience (Admission: 40,000 VND, approximately 1.75 USD; Time spent: 2 hours).
Next, head to the Reunification Palace, an iconic symbol of Vietnam's struggle for independence. Visit the historical rooms, including the presidential office and the war command room, and take a stroll in the beautiful gardens surrounding the palace (Admission: 40,000 VND, approximately 1.75 USD; Time spent: 1.5 hours).
Treat yourself to a delicious Vietnamese lunch at Ben Thanh Market. This bustling market offers a wide variety of street food stalls and local delicacies, giving you a chance to immerse yourself in the vibrant culinary scene of Ho Chi Minh City (Cost: 150,000 VND, approximately 6.50 USD; Time spent: 1 hour).
Make your way to the Notre-Dame Cathedral Basilica of Saigon, a stunning example of French colonial architecture. Admire the picturesque exterior and step inside to find peace and tranquility in the beautiful interior (Free admission; Time spent: 30 minutes).
Right next to the Notre-Dame Cathedral, you'll find the Saigon Central Post Office, designed by renowned architect Gustave Eiffel. Walk through the grand hall, admire the intricate details, and send a postcard to friends or family back home (Free admission; Time spent: 30 minutes).
Take in breathtaking panoramic views of Ho Chi Minh City from the Bitexco Financial Tower Skydeck. Marvel at the city's skyline from the 49th floor and enjoy a bird's-eye view of the city's neighborhoods and landmarks (Admission: 200,000 VND, approximately 8.70 USD; Time spent: 1 hour).
End your day at Tao Dan Park, a peaceful green oasis in the heart of the city. Take a leisurely stroll, sit by the lake, or join in on a game of badminton or Tai Chi with the locals (Free admission; Time spent: 1 hour).
For a unique experience, venture off the beaten path and explore Ho Chi Minh City's lesser-known attractions. Head to the Giac Lam Pagoda, one of the oldest temples in the city, and soak in the serene atmosphere. Alternatively, visit the Jade Emperor Pagoda, known for its intricate architecture and spiritual significance. These hidden gems offer a glimpse into the rich religious and cultural heritage of the city.
